Glossary (English-Khmer Translation)

Please note that this is just my own collection of technical terms I have encountered in my professional work; including startup, technology, banking, and among other sectors. As I find the translation of the English terms into Khmer language is a big challenge (for me at least), I decided to note them down for my […]

December 9, 2018